Raja Umari
Raja Umari is a village located in Lambhua tehsil of Sultanp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 17km away from sub-district headquarter Lambhuaa (tehsildar office) and 39km away from district headquarter Sultanpur. As per 2009 stats, Raja Umari village is also a gram panchayat.

About Raja Umari
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Raja Umari is 170655. The village spans a total geographical area of 306.63 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 222302. Koiripur is nearest town to Raja Umari village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 16km away.

Population of Raja Umari
According to the 2011 Census, Raja Umari has a total population of about 2,580, with approximately 1,182 males and 1,398 females. The sex ratio is around 1182 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 379 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 392 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population includes 1 person. The overall literacy rate is approximately 60.93%, with male literacy at about 72.67% and female literacy near 51.00%. There are around 441 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,580 | 1,182 | 1,398 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 379 | 195 | 184 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 392 | 194 | 198 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 1 | N/A | 1 |
Literate Population | 1,572 | 859 | 713 |
Illiterate Population | 1,008 | 323 | 685 |
Connectivity of Raja Umari
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Raja Umari. As per the 2011 stats, Raja Umari had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
